Cong leader sparks fury; Detained for laying Tricolour on gangster's grave
In Uttar Pradesh, a local Congress leader was expelled from the party's core membership for referring to the deceased gangster-turned-politician Atiq Ahmad as a "martyr" and demanding the Bharat Ratna, the nation's highest civilian accolade. Rajkumar Singh, who was the party's candidate for the upcoming urban local body polls in Uttar Pradesh has been suspended for six years.
